October 15 - SALEM - Secretary of State Bill Bradbury and Attorney General Hardy Myers asked Friday that anyone with information about the destruction, alteration or failure to turn in voter registration cards please come forward.
Oregonians can provide specific information about voter registration card fraud by emailing voter.fraud@state.or.us or by visiting http://www.sos.state.or.us/elections/voter_fraud.
Bradbury and Myers recently launched an investigation into complaints about voter registration fraud, and seek the public's assistance in furthering this investigation.
Although the deadline for new registrants to register to vote has passed, people who have registered to vote in Oregon and need to change their address may do so until election day. Oregonians may check their voter registration status with their county elections office, but please be advised that counties have not yet finished processing the record number of voter registrations received.
